Neighbor charged with sexual abuse

An Antioch man faces home invasion and sexual abuse charges after police say he entered a neighbor's home and touch her in appropriately.

Percy Rosales, 34, was arrested shortly after 9 p.m. Thursday.

A neighbor of Rosales was washing dishes in her kitchen when she heard a knock at the door and recognized the visitor as Rosales, Antioch police Cmdr. James Ruth.

"She greeted (Rosales) but immediately returned to the kitchen to shut off the water," Ruth said. "At this time (Rosales) entered her home, approaching her from behind, and began fondling her."

After a brief struggle, the woman reportedly was able to push Rosales outside, where they continued struggling while he made lewd sexual comments, Ruth said.

The woman was able to summon help when Rosales' cell phone rang and she grabbed it, and asked the caller for help, Ruth said.

Police arrived at Rosales' house on the 700 block of Highview Drive and took him into custody. He smelled strongly of alcohol and was possibly under the influence of drugs, Ruth said.

Rosales was charged with one count of home invasion, punishable by six to 30 years in prison, one count of residential burglary and one count of criminal sexual abuse.

He appeared was sent to Lake County jail on $350,000 bond Friday. His next court date is Sept. 14.
